Wrigley Field: More Than Just a Ballpark

The Chicago Cubs play their home games at the hallowed grounds of Wrigley Field. Now, you might be thinking, "Wrigley Field? Isn't that where they filmed that one Ferris Bueller scene?" And you'd be absolutely right! This iconic ballpark is as much a character in Chicago's story as the deep dish pizza and the Windy City's distinctive charm.

Built in 1914, Wrigley Field has been a baseball institution for over a century. It’s got that old-school charm that makes you feel like you've stepped back in time. The ivy-covered walls, the hand-turned scoreboard, and the smell of hot dogs and beer – it's a sensory overload of nostalgia.

How to Experience Wrigley Field

Ready to experience the magic of Wrigley Field for yourself? Here are a few quick tips:

  • How to get tickets: The easiest way to get tickets is through the MLB website or the Cubs' official website. Be prepared to act fast, as popular games can sell out quickly.
  • How to get there: Wrigley Field is located on the North Side of Chicago, and it's easily accessible by public transportation. The "L" train is a popular option, with the Addison Red Line station being the closest stop.
  • How to dress: There's no strict dress code at Wrigley Field, but you'll likely see a mix of casual and game-day attire. Layers are always a good idea, as Chicago weather can be unpredictable.
  • How to enjoy the game: Soak up the atmosphere, cheer on the Cubs, and enjoy a classic ballpark experience. Don't forget to try some local favorites like a Chicago hot dog and a beer.
  • How to make the most of your visit: If you have time, explore the Wrigleyville neighborhood before or after the game. There's plenty to see and do, from shopping to dining to enjoying live music.
